NCIt definition : A fusion gene that results from a chromosomal translocation t(7;12)(p21-22;q13-15)
which fuses exon 1, 2, or 3 of the ACTB gene upstream of exon 6 or 7 of the GLI1 gene.
This rearrangement is associated with some pericytomas.;
NCIt note : It is likely that having the ACTB promoter upstream of the GLI1 gene causes overexpression
of the fusion gene, which includes the domains in GLI1 that are involved in transcriptional
activation.;
